It is the policy of this State in furtherance of its responsibilities to protect the public health and safety to:
(1) Institute and maintain a regulatory program for sources of ionizing radiation so as to provide for:
- a. Compatibility with the standards and regulatory programs of the federal government;
- b. A single, effective system of regulation within the State; and
- c. A system consonant insofar as possible with those of other states;
- (2) Institute and maintain a program to permit development and utilization of sources of ionizing radiation for peaceful purposes consistent with the health and safety of the public; and
- (3) Encourage the constructive uses of radiation, and to prohibit and prevent exposure to ionizing radiation in amounts which are or may be detrimental to health.
